Meaning & origin

Angy is a modern, informal diminutive of Angela, a name with deep Greek roots meaning 'messenger.' While Angela has been a classic in many cultures, Angy emerged as a distinct given name in the United States in the 1960s. According to Social Security records, Angy first appeared in 1964 and reached its peak popularity in 2002. As of 2025, the name ranks 8,860, making it relatively uncommon with a 1-in-146,115 rate of use among newborn girls. The name saw a brief rise in the 2000s, aligning with a broader trend for names ending in the 'ee' sound, like Abby or Lexi. Angy remains a rare choice, never entering the top 1,000 names in any decade.

Angy is a short form or variant of the name Angela, which itself comes from the Greek angelos (messenger). The name Angela became popular in the Christian world due to its association with angels. As a diminutive, Angy emerged in the mid-20th century, likely as a affectionate or informal pet form.
